As an old man, let me suggest some that aren't on that list....

1. "Double Nickels On The Dime": Minutemen
2. "Signals, Calls & Marches": Mission of Burma
3. "You're Living All Over Me": Dinasaur Jr.
4. "Songs About Fucking": Big Black
5. "Fresh Fruit For Rotting Vegetables": Dead Kennedys
6. "Singles Going Steady": Buzzcocks
7. "Pink Flag": Wire
8. "Entertainment": Gang of Four
9. "Out of Step": Minor Threat
10. "Group Sex": Circle Jerks
11. "Living In Darkness": Agent Orange
12. "Another Brown Reason To Live": Butthole Surfers
13. "Liar": Jesus Lizard
14. "Wrong": NOMEANSNO
15. "Fun, Fun, Fun": Big Boys
16. "Drop The Bomb": Trouble Funk
17. "Damaged": Black Flag
18. "EVOL": Sonic Youth
19. "Milo Goes To College": Descendents
20. "Zen Arcade": Husker Du

All these were, hate the phase, "alternative" before there was a term for it.....
